1//! Per-tenant keyed backpressure at the outbox claim (Control-Plane Phase 2,
2//! P2-Q2).
3//!
4//! # What this is
5//!
6//! The non-replayed [`OutboxDispatcher`](crate::worker::OutboxDispatcher) normally
7//! claims one unscoped batch of pending rows per sweep. With backpressure attached
8//! it instead claims **per-namespace, round-robin, headroom-capped**: a tenant at
9//! its concurrency ceiling has its excess Pending rows held (left durable, NOT
10//! dropped, reconsidered next sweep), and a bursty tenant cannot starve a quiet one.
11//!
12//! # Fairness is per-NAMESPACE, not per-route
13//!
14//! The batch budget is allocated PER NAMESPACE first: every active namespace (one
15//! with claimable pending work) gets a guaranteed slice — `batch_size ÷ active`
16//! (rounded up, ≥1), capped by that namespace's headroom — BEFORE any single tenant
17//! can consume the whole batch. A bursty tenant spread across many task_queues can
18//! therefore never exhaust the sweep budget on its own routes and starve a quiet
19//! single-route tenant: each namespace's slice is reserved up front, and only within
20//! a namespace is that slice distributed round-robin across its own routes. Any
21//! budget left after every namespace has had its guaranteed slice is offered in a
22//! second pass to namespaces with more pending work — fairness first, utilization
23//! second.
24//!
25//! # The three load-bearing semantics
26//!
27//! 1. **CLAIMED-only headroom.** The ceiling caps *concurrent executing* activities
28//!    — `Claimed` rows — never `Pending + Claimed`. Counting the Pending backlog
29//!    would wedge a tenant against its own backlog (it could never claim the rows
30//!    that make up the count). So `headroom = per_node_ceiling − claimed`, fed by
31//!    [`OutboxStore::count_claimed_outbox_rows`], never `count_inflight_*`
32//!    (CP-Phase-2 §3.1 as corrected).
33//! 2. **Proportional per-node ceiling.** The tenant's quota is a *cluster-wide*
34//!    contract; each node enforces `ceil(quota × owned_shard_fraction)` where the
35//!    fraction is `|owned shards| / shard_count`. Rows scatter by `dispatch_key`
36//!    hash uniformly across shards and a node claims only rows on shards it owns,
37//!    so the per-node ceilings sum to ≈quota cluster-wide with NO central counter
38//!    (CP-Phase-2 §3.6).
39//! 3. **Exactly-once preserved.** Backpressure only shapes the `limit` and `scope`
40//!    of the existing atomic [`OutboxStore::claim_outbox_rows_scoped`]; a smaller
41//!    limit is already first-class (the backoff/visibility machinery defers claims
42//!    routinely). It touches no dedup (`dispatch_key` UNIQUE / INSERT OR IGNORE) and
43//!    no ack/settle path — a held row stays exactly `Pending`.

53/// This node's owned-shard fraction of the cluster's virtual shard space.
54///
55/// `owned / total` is the proportional slice of every tenant's cluster-wide quota
56/// this node enforces (CP-Phase-2 §3.6). A single-node / own-all deployment has
57/// `owned == total` (fraction 1), so each per-node ceiling equals the full quota
58/// and behaviour is byte-identical to no per-node split.
59#[derive(Clone, Copy, Debug, Eq, PartialEq)]
60pub struct OwnedShardFraction {
61    owned: u32,
62    total: u32,
63}
64
65impl OwnedShardFraction {
66    /// Build a fraction from this node's owned-shard count and the cluster shard
67    /// count.
68    ///
69    /// A `total` of zero is meaningless (the keyspace always has ≥1 shard); it is
70    /// clamped to 1 so the fraction is well-defined. `owned` is clamped to `total`
71    /// — a node never owns more than the whole keyspace — so the fraction is always
72    /// in `(0, 1]` and a per-node ceiling never exceeds the cluster-wide quota.
73    #[must_use]
74    pub fn new(owned: u32, total: u32) -> Self {
75        let total = total.max(1);
76        let owned = owned.clamp(1, total);
77        Self { owned, total }
78    }
79
80    /// The whole cluster on one node (own-all): fraction 1, so a per-node ceiling
81    /// equals the full cluster-wide quota. This is the single-node default and the
82    /// byte-identical path.
83    #[must_use]
84    pub fn own_all() -> Self {
85        Self { owned: 1, total: 1 }
86    }
87
88    /// `ceil(quota × owned / total)` — this node's proportional slice of the
89    /// cluster-wide `quota`, rounded UP so the per-node ceilings sum to ≥ quota
90    /// (over-admit slightly under shard skew rather than starve — the right failure
91    /// direction with generous defaults, CP-Phase-2 §3.6).
92    #[must_use]
93    pub fn per_node_ceiling(self, quota: u32) -> u32 {
94        // Ceiling division in u64 to avoid overflow: (quota*owned + total-1) / total.
95        let numerator = u64::from(quota) * u64::from(self.owned) + u64::from(self.total) - 1;
96        let ceiling = numerator / u64::from(self.total);
97        u32::try_from(ceiling).unwrap_or(u32::MAX)
98    }
99}

101/// One namespace's claim plan for a single sweep: its CLAIMED-only headroom and the
102/// routes (`task_queue`/node pools) that carry its pending work.
103///
104/// The headroom is the hard per-tenant backstop; the routes are how a namespace's
105/// per-sweep allocation is spread round-robin across its several task queues so no
106/// single route hoards the namespace's own slice.
107#[derive(Clone, Debug)]
108struct NamespacePlan {
109    /// `per_node_ceiling − claimed`, clamped at zero. The hard backstop: a tenant
110    /// can never exceed this many NEW claims this sweep no matter the round-robin.
111    headroom: u32,
112    /// This namespace's routes (distinct `(task_queue, node)` pools), the units the
113    /// per-namespace allocation is round-robined over.
114    routes: Vec<ClaimScope>,
115}
116
117/// Keyed backpressure over the outbox claim: resolves per-namespace ceilings and
118/// plans a round-robin, headroom-capped, fair-shared claim per sweep.
119///
120/// Holds only read-side state (the quota cache + this node's shard fraction); the
121/// claim itself goes through the unchanged [`OutboxStore`] the dispatcher already
122/// owns. Cheap to clone (the cache shares its inner handle).
123#[derive(Clone)]
124pub struct Backpressure {
125    quota: QuotaCache,
126    fraction: OwnedShardFraction,
127}
128
129impl std::fmt::Debug for Backpressure {
130    fn fmt(&self, f: &mut std::fmt::Formatter<'_>) -> std::fmt::Result {
131        f.debug_struct("Backpressure")
132            .field("fraction", &self.fraction)
133            .finish_non_exhaustive()
134    }
135}
136
137impl Backpressure {
138    /// Build keyed backpressure from a quota cache and this node's owned-shard
139    /// fraction.
140    #[must_use]
141    pub fn new(quota: QuotaCache, fraction: OwnedShardFraction) -> Self {
142        Self { quota, fraction }
143    }
144
145    /// Claim up to `batch_size` rows across all namespaces-with-pending-work, with
146    /// the batch budget allocated PER NAMESPACE first (a guaranteed fair slice each),
147    /// then distributed round-robin across each namespace's routes. Returns every
148    /// claimed row, in claim order.
149    ///
150    /// Rows not claimed (a tenant at its ceiling, or the batch budget exhausted)
151    /// stay durably `Pending` and are reconsidered next sweep — the keyed
152    /// backpressure: nothing is dropped, no `RESOURCE_EXHAUSTED` is surfaced.
153    ///
154    /// # Errors
155    ///
156    /// Propagates a store error from the route probe or any scoped claim; the
157    /// dispatcher logs it and retries next tick (a transient backend failure must
158    /// not tear the loop down).
159    pub async fn claim_round_robin(
160        &self,
161        store: &Arc<dyn OutboxStore>,
162        batch_size: u32,
163        held: &std::collections::HashSet<aion_core::WorkflowId>,
164    ) -> Result<Vec<OutboxRow>, aion_store::StoreError> {
165        let routes = store.pending_outbox_routes().await?;
166        if routes.is_empty() {
167            return Ok(Vec::new());
168        }
169        let plan = self.plan_sweep(store, &routes, batch_size).await?;
170        self.execute_plan(store, &plan, batch_size, held).await
171    }
172
173    /// Resolve each pending namespace's per-sweep headroom (CLAIMED-only,
174    /// proportional ceiling) and group its routes, then compute the per-namespace
175    /// slice so every active tenant is guaranteed an allocation of the batch before
176    /// any single tenant can consume it.
177    async fn plan_sweep(
178        &self,
179        store: &Arc<dyn OutboxStore>,
180        routes: &[ClaimScope],
181        batch_size: u32,
182    ) -> Result<SweepPlan, aion_store::StoreError> {
183        // Group routes by namespace, deterministically ordered, so each namespace's
184        // slice is spread round-robin across ITS OWN task_queues/nodes. Routes are
185        // gathered first with an empty headroom; the CLAIMED-only headroom is filled
186        // in below from a SINGLE bucketed claimed-count scan (CP2-Q2 perf) rather than
187        // one owned-shard scan per namespace (the N+1 the old per-namespace path
188        // incurred over the same rows).
189        let mut namespaces: BTreeMap<String, NamespacePlan> = BTreeMap::new();
190        for route in routes {
191            namespaces
192                .entry(route.namespace.clone())
193                .or_insert_with(|| NamespacePlan {
194                    headroom: 0,
195                    routes: Vec::new(),
196                })
197                .routes
198                .push(route.clone());
199        }
200        // ONE scan over the owned shards, bucketed by namespace, instead of N scans
201        // (one per active namespace). The result is byte-identical to counting each
202        // namespace's Claimed rows separately: same owned-shard scope, same
203        // Claimed-only predicate, one entry per requested namespace.
204        let names: Vec<&str> = namespaces.keys().map(String::as_str).collect();
205        let claimed_by_namespace = store.count_claimed_outbox_rows_by_namespace(&names).await?;
206        for (namespace, plan) in &mut namespaces {
207            // Ceiling is the proportional per-node slice of the namespace's cached
208            // cluster-wide quota; the claimed count is this node's durable Claimed-row
209            // count (NEVER Pending+Claimed — that would wedge a tenant against its own
210            // backlog). Headroom = ceiling − claimed, clamped at zero.
211            let ceiling = self
212                .fraction
213                .per_node_ceiling(self.quota.ceiling(namespace).await);
214            let claimed = u32::try_from(claimed_by_namespace.get(namespace).copied().unwrap_or(0))
215                .unwrap_or(u32::MAX);
216            plan.headroom = ceiling.saturating_sub(claimed);
217        }
218        // Per-namespace slice: batch_size ÷ active (≥1) is the GUARANTEED allocation
219        // each active tenant reserves before any tenant can consume the whole batch,
220        // capped per tenant by its headroom. This is the fairness axis — per
221        // NAMESPACE, never per route — so a tenant with many routes cannot drain the
222        // budget on its own routes and starve a quiet single-route tenant.
223        let active = u32::try_from(namespaces.len()).unwrap_or(u32::MAX).max(1);
224        let per_namespace_slice = batch_size.div_ceil(active).max(1);
225        Ok(SweepPlan {
226            namespaces,
227            per_namespace_slice,
228        })
229    }
230
231    /// Execute the sweep in two passes: first the GUARANTEED per-namespace slice for
232    /// every active tenant (fairness), then a second pass offering any leftover
233    /// budget to tenants with more pending work (utilization). Rows over a tenant's
234    /// headroom or beyond the batch budget stay durably `Pending`.
235    async fn execute_plan(
236        &self,
237        store: &Arc<dyn OutboxStore>,
238        plan: &SweepPlan,
239        batch_size: u32,
240        held: &std::collections::HashSet<aion_core::WorkflowId>,
241    ) -> Result<Vec<OutboxRow>, aion_store::StoreError> {
242        // Remaining headroom per namespace, decremented as its routes are claimed.
243        let mut headroom: BTreeMap<&str, u32> = plan
244            .namespaces
245            .iter()
246            .map(|(name, ns)| (name.as_str(), ns.headroom))
247            .collect();
248        let mut budget = batch_size;
249        let mut claimed = Vec::new();
250        // Pass 1 — fairness: every active namespace gets its guaranteed slice first,
251        // capped by its own headroom, distributed round-robin across its routes.
252        for (name, ns) in &plan.namespaces {
253            let ns_headroom = headroom.entry(name.as_str()).or_default();
254            let allocation = plan.per_namespace_slice.min(*ns_headroom).min(budget);
255            let got =
256                Self::claim_namespace_slice(store, &ns.routes, allocation, &mut claimed, held)
257                    .await?;
258            *ns_headroom = ns_headroom.saturating_sub(got);
259            budget = budget.saturating_sub(got);
260        }
261        // Pass 2 — utilization: spread any leftover budget over the namespaces that
262        // still have both headroom and unclaimed routes (fairness already honoured).
263        for (name, ns) in &plan.namespaces {
264            if budget == 0 {
265                break;
266            }
267            let ns_headroom = headroom.entry(name.as_str()).or_default();
268            let allocation = (*ns_headroom).min(budget);
269            let got =
270                Self::claim_namespace_slice(store, &ns.routes, allocation, &mut claimed, held)
271                    .await?;
272            *ns_headroom = ns_headroom.saturating_sub(got);
273            budget = budget.saturating_sub(got);
274        }
275        if claimed.is_empty() && !plan.namespaces.is_empty() {
276            // Every route was at its ceiling this sweep: rows stay Pending (held),
277            // reconsidered next sweep when Claimed rows complete and headroom returns.
278            warn!("outbox backpressure held all pending routes at ceiling this sweep");
279        }
280        Ok(claimed)
281    }
282
283    /// Claim up to `allocation` rows for one namespace, distributed round-robin
284    /// across its `routes`, appending them to `claimed`. Returns how many were
285    /// claimed so the caller can decrement the namespace headroom and batch budget.
286    ///
287    /// One pass over the routes suffices: each route is claimed at its running share
288    /// of the remaining allocation, so a route with few pending rows yields the rest
289    /// back to the later routes rather than the allocation being under-used.
290    async fn claim_namespace_slice(
291        store: &Arc<dyn OutboxStore>,
292        routes: &[ClaimScope],
293        allocation: u32,
294        claimed: &mut Vec<OutboxRow>,
295        held: &std::collections::HashSet<aion_core::WorkflowId>,
296    ) -> Result<u32, aion_store::StoreError> {
297        let mut remaining = allocation;
298        let mut total: u32 = 0;
299        let mut left = u32::try_from(routes.len()).unwrap_or(u32::MAX).max(1);
300        for route in routes {
301            if remaining == 0 {
302                break;
303            }
304            // Even round-robin share of the remaining allocation across the remaining
305            // routes, rounded up so the last route can mop up any residue. The pause
306            // dispatch-hold (#204) is applied AT CLAIM TIME here too: a held run's row
307            // is never selected, so it stays Pending under backpressure exactly as it
308            // does on the unscoped claim.
309            let share = remaining.div_ceil(left).max(1).min(remaining);
310            let rows = store
311                .claim_outbox_rows_scoped_excluding(route, share, held)
312                .await?;
313            let got = u32::try_from(rows.len()).unwrap_or(u32::MAX);
314            remaining = remaining.saturating_sub(got);
315            total = total.saturating_add(got);
316            claimed.extend(rows);
317            left = left.saturating_sub(1).max(1);
318        }
319        Ok(total)
320    }
321}
322
323/// One sweep's resolved plan: each active namespace's headroom + routes, and the
324/// guaranteed per-namespace slice of the batch.
325struct SweepPlan {
326    namespaces: BTreeMap<String, NamespacePlan>,
327    per_namespace_slice: u32,
328}
